Abstract

This article evaluates the balance of labor supply and demand in rural labor markets under conditions of digital transformation and innovative approaches. Based on statistical data for the 2021–2025 period, the reduction of manual labor in the agricultural sector and the growing demand for innovative jobs are analyzed. Based on the research findings, proposals to reduce structural mismatches have been developed.
